Music distribution companies act as intermediaries between artists and digital streaming platforms. These companies are responsible for delivering your music to platforms like Spotify, Apple Music, Amazon Music, and others. The role of a music distributor is crucial; without one, getting your music onto major streaming platforms would be a daunting task. Popular music distribution companies include SoundOn, Tunecore, Distrokid, CD Baby, ONErpm, LANDR, Indiefy, and Amuse.
Choosing the right music distribution company can significantly impact your success. It's essential to consider factors like distribution reach, pricing, and additional promotional services. Securing a spot on popular Spotify playlists can greatly enhance your visibility and streaming numbers. Playlists curated by Spotify and other user-generated playlists can lead to a surge in listens and followers. By working with a distributor that has good relationships with playlist curators, you increase your chances of being noticed.
